    Abstract: "The book examines narrative methods in the context of its multi-disciplinary social science origins, and looks at its theoretical underpinnings, while retaining an emphasis on the process of doing narrative research. Concrete, worked-through examples are also provided throughout, to help bridge the gap between theory and practice. The authors provide a comprehensive guide to narrative methods, taking the reader from initial decisions about forms of narrative analysis, through more complex issues of reflexivity, interpretation and the research context. The contributions included here clearly demonstrate the value of narrative methods for contemporary social research and practice. This book will be invaluable for all social science postgraduate students and researchers looking to use narrative methods in their own research." -- Book cover.
